Tips for Finding the Best Spot
- Arrive Early: Seriously, arrive early! The best spots fill up fast. Aim to be at your chosen location at least 1-2 hours before the fireworks are scheduled to begin. Especially if you are going with a group. The earlier you arrive, the better your chances of securing a great view.
- Consider the Wind: The wind direction can affect the direction of the smoke from the fireworks. Choose a spot where the wind is blowing away from you to ensure a clear view. Wind is your friend when it comes to fireworks. Always check the wind direction on the day of the event. You can plan your viewing spot accordingly.
